卸载Python可以通过卸载管理器、命令行和手动删除文件来实现,在不同的操作系统上方法有所不同,需要注意的是卸载后需清理残留文件。以下是详细的步骤和注意事项。
一、WINDOWS系统中卸载Python
在Windows系统中,卸载Python通常比较简单,可以通过控制面板进行卸载。
使用控制面板卸载
-
打开控制面板:
- 按下Windows键,输入“控制面板”并打开。
-
进入程序和功能:
- 在控制面板中,选择“程序”,然后点击“程序和功能”。
-
找到Python:
- 在已安装程序列表中找到Python,通常标识为“Python x.x.x”(x代表版本号)。
-
卸载:
- 选中Python程序后,点击上方的“卸载”按钮,按照提示完成卸载过程。
清理残留文件
-
删除Python安装目录:
- 通常在C:\Program Files\或者C:\Users\用户名\AppData\Local\Programs\Python\下,找到对应版本的Python文件夹并删除。
-
清理环境变量:
- 右键“此电脑”选择“属性”,点击“高级系统设置”,在“系统属性”窗口中点击“环境变量”。
- 在“系统变量”中找到并删除与Python相关的路径。
-
清理注册表(可选):
- 使用“regedit”命令打开注册表编辑器,搜索Python相关项并删除(此操作需谨慎)。
二、MAC OS系统中卸载Python
在Mac OS中,Python通常是系统自带的一部分,卸载时需要特别小心,以免影响系统功能。
使用终端卸载
-
查找Python安装路径:
- 打开终端,输入
which python
或者which python3
查看安装路径。
- 打开终端,输入
-
删除Python文件:
- 使用
rm
命令删除对应的Python文件和目录,例如:sudo rm -rf /Library/Frameworks/Python.framework/Versions/3.x
- 使用
-
删除相关链接:
- 删除用户目录下的相关链接:
sudo rm /usr/local/bin/python3
- 删除用户目录下的相关链接:
清理残留配置
-
删除配置文件:
- 检查并删除
~/Library/Preferences/
下与Python相关的配置文件。
- 检查并删除
-
清除环境变量:
- 编辑或删除
~/.bash_profile
或~/.zshrc
中的Python相关路径。
- 编辑或删除
三、LINUX系统中卸载Python
在Linux系统中,Python可能是某些系统工具的依赖,因此卸载需要谨慎。
使用包管理器卸载
-
使用APT包管理器(Ubuntu/Debian):
- 在终端中输入
sudo apt-get remove python3
卸载Python3。
- 在终端中输入
-
使用YUM包管理器(CentOS/Fedora):
- 输入
sudo yum remove python3
卸载Python3。
- 输入
手动删除Python
-
查找Python文件路径:
- 使用
which python
或which python3
查看Python的路径。
- 使用
-
删除文件:
- 使用
rm
命令删除相应的Python文件和目录。
- 使用
清理残留文件
-
删除配置文件:
- 删除
~/.local/lib/pythonx.x/
等目录中的配置文件。
- 删除
-
清理环境变量:
- 编辑
~/.bashrc
或~/.profile
文件,移除与Python相关的路径。
- 编辑
四、注意事项和常见问题
注意事项
-
备份重要数据:
- 在卸载Python前,务必备份你的Python项目和相关数据。
-
检查依赖关系:
- 确保没有其他软件依赖于即将卸载的Python版本,以免影响系统功能。
-
双版本共存问题:
- 如果系统中存在多个Python版本,建议仅卸载不需要的版本。
常见问题
-
卸载后命令无效:
- 确保已清理环境变量和残留文件。
-
误删系统Python:
- 某些Linux发行版和Mac OS依赖系统自带Python,误删可能导致系统问题,需谨慎操作。
-
清理不彻底导致安装问题:
- 在重新安装新版本Python时,确保已完全清理旧版本的残留文件和配置。
五、如何安全地重装Python
下载新版本
-
访问官方站点:
- 前往Python官网(python.org)下载所需版本的安装包。
-
选择合适的版本:
- 根据系统架构选择32位或64位版本。
安装新版本
-
Windows系统:
- 下载exe安装文件,运行并按照向导安装。
- 勾选“Add Python to PATH”选项自动配置环境变量。
-
Mac OS系统:
- 下载.pkg文件,双击安装并按提示操作。
-
Linux系统:
- 使用包管理器安装,如
sudo apt-get install python3
。
- 使用包管理器安装,如
验证安装
-
打开终端或命令提示符:
- 输入
python --version
或python3 --version
查看安装是否成功。
- 输入
-
测试基础功能:
- 运行简单的Python脚本,确保功能正常。
通过上述步骤,可以安全地卸载并重装Python,以确保开发环境的稳定和高效。希望这些信息能帮助你顺利完成Python的卸载和安装过程。
相关问答FAQs:
如何确认我的计算机上是否安装了Python?
要确认你的计算机上是否安装了Python,可以打开命令行界面(Windows的命令提示符或Mac/Linux的终端),输入命令python --version
或python3 --version
。如果Python已安装,系统将显示版本号。如果没有安装,将提示找不到该命令。
在Windows上卸载Python的步骤是什么?
在Windows上卸载Python,可以通过控制面板进行。打开“控制面板”,选择“程序和功能”,在列表中找到Python,右键点击并选择“卸载”。按照提示操作,确认卸载。确保在卸载过程中删除所有相关的Python环境变量,以避免残留影响。
如果我在卸载Python后想要重新安装,应该注意什么?
在重新安装Python之前,建议先清理旧的安装痕迹。确保删除原有的Python文件夹和相关环境变量,避免版本冲突。访问Python官方网站下载最新版本的安装程序,按照说明进行安装,记得在安装过程中选择添加Python到系统PATH,以便于在命令行中使用。